A nurse is reinforcing teaching with a client who has a new prescription for atorvastatin. Which of the following statements should the nurse include?

  • A. You should take this medication in the morning.
  • B. You might experience muscle pain while taking this medication.
  • C. You need to avoid eating grapefruit while taking this medication.
  • D. You should stop taking this medication if you feel dizzy.
Correct Answer: B

Rationale: Atorvastatin can cause myopathy, so muscle pain should be monitored. It's taken at night, grapefruit interaction is minimal, and dizziness doesn't warrant stopping.
